Partition 용량 관련 질문 드립니다. (이상한 현상 ㅠㅠ) 0 1 6,944

by 훈훈후니 [Oracle 기초] DB Oracle Partition 용량 [2016.07.23 18:16:58]


안녕하세요.

 

Oracle 11g 를 사용하고 있습니다.

다름이 아니라 이상한 현상이 나와서요..

 

한 Table 을 11g 에서 Interval Partition 으로 사용하고 있습니다.

Table 에 Insert 하는 시각을 기준으로 INSERT_TIME 이라는 컬럼으로 Partition 잡고 있는데요.

 

매일매일 TBS 용량이 자꾸 늘어나길래.. (최근 10일치 데이터만 보관중입니다.)

특정 Table 의 용량을 확인해봤더니

 

7월 21일 : 618906 MB

7월 22일 : 651457 MB

7월 23일 : 681557 MB

 

더라구요.

 

그래서 뭔가 이상해서 해당 Table 의 각 날짜별 Row Count 를 해보니 다음과 같이 나오더라구요.

 

7월 21일 : 47858387 Row

7월 22일 : 50763090 Row

7월 23일 : 49049363 Row 

 

이렇습니다.

 

Row 수는 점점 줄어드는데 용량은 왜 늘어나는지 알 수 있을까요?

(Index 는 다른 TBS 에 저장을 하기 때문에 해당 용량은 정확한 Table 용량입니다.)

 

해당 Table 은 INSERT 만 일어나고 DELETE 나 UPDATE 는 없는 Table 입니다.

Data 관리는 Partitino Drop 으로만 하고 있고요.

 

의심갈만한.. 체크해봐야 할 만한게 뭐가 있을까요?

 

가르침 부탁드립니다. ㅠㅠ

 

감사합니다.

by 타락천사 [2016.07.23 21:58:38]

Partition 레벨로, segment 용량 체크를 하게 해서, 실제 사이즈 이력을 확인해보세요

초기 파티션 생성 시, initial size 그리고 데이타 증가에 따른 파티션 레벨의 용량 증가 추세를..

 

 

댓글등록
SQL문을 포맷에 맞게(깔끔하게) 등록하려면 code() 버튼을 클릭하여 작성 하시면 됩니다.
로그인 사용자만 댓글을 작성 할 수 있습니다. 로그인, 회원가입